Here is my > problem, as a personal preference I give my database objects names > with leading caps, i.e. TableName instead of TABLE_NAME. This works > just fine, the only caveat is I have to enclose my identifiers in > double quotes when I write out SQL statements. The problem is when > Transfer generates SQL statements it doesn't enclose identifiers in > quotes. Is there an option I can set somewhere to change this?
